Rhythm in Shoes
To Be Presented
By LOUISE MCCULLOUGH ^ Rappahannock News Contributing Writer
The second attraction in the .1996-97 series of four presented by the six-county Community Concert Association will be held at the ^Culpeper County High-School on {Saturday, Nov. 16 at 7:30 p.m. This jis a group of twelve dancers and
[musicians who call themselves, t "Rhythm in Shoes" and perform Celtic folk, clog, jazz and tap dancing, serious and humorous.
Attendance is by season subscription only that includes three remaining concerts in Culpeper with reciprocity for the five remaining CCA presentations in nearby Manassas and Fairfax. In addition to the Nov. 16 event in Culpeper, others are The Black Mountain' Male Chorus of Wales slated for Saturday, March 15, 1997 and a Windmore Foundation production of the musical Barnum on Sunday, April 27 at 3 p.m.
Subscriptions are still available and priced at $30 for adults, only $10 for all K-12 children within a subscribing family, and higher levels of giving for patrons. All details may be had by calling Margaret Tucker at 675-3481, or by arriving early in the lobby of the Culpeper County High School on Nov. 16. Should you prefer, you may call the Subscriptions VP, Louise McCullough at 540-9727101. Community Concert Associations across the country are notfor-profit and staffed entirely by volunteers which explains the very low price for subscriptions.
